Overview
The TLC27M4IDR is a precision operational amplifier (op-amp) manufactured by Texas Instruments. It is designed for low-power applications and offers high input impedance, making it suitable for signal conditioning and amplification in various electronic systems. The device is part of the TLC27M4 series, which is known for its reliability and performance in industrial, medical, and consumer electronics. The TLC27M4IDR is available in a small-outline integrated circuit (SOIC) package, which is easy to integrate into printed circuit boards (PCBs). Its low power consumption and high precision make it a popular choice for battery-powered devices and other energy-sensitive applications.
Structure and Working Principle
The TLC27M4IDR operates as a voltage amplifier, amplifying the difference between its two input terminals. It consists of multiple transistors and resistors arranged to provide high gain and low noise. The device is designed to operate with a single or dual power supply, offering flexibility in various circuit configurations. Internal compensation ensures stability across a wide range of operating conditions. The op-amp's high input impedance minimizes loading effects on the signal source, making it ideal for applications requiring precise signal amplification.
Key Features
The TLC27M4IDR offers several key features that make it suitable for precision applications. These include low power consumption, typically less than 1 mA per amplifier, and high input impedance, which reduces the impact on the signal source. The device also provides low offset voltage and low noise, ensuring accurate signal amplification. Other notable features include a wide supply voltage range (2 V to 16 V) and compatibility with single or dual power supplies. These characteristics make the TLC27M4IDR versatile for use in various electronic systems, from portable devices to industrial equipment.
Application Areas
The TLC27M4IDR is used in a wide range of applications, including medical devices, industrial control systems, and consumer electronics. In medical devices, it is often employed in signal conditioning circuits for sensors and monitors. Industrial applications include process control and instrumentation, where precision amplification is critical. Consumer electronics, such as audio equipment and portable devices, also benefit from the TLC27M4IDR's low power consumption and high performance. Its versatility and reliability make it a preferred choice for designers seeking a robust operational amplifier.
